When is Leicester City vs Manchester City?
If at the start of the season anybody had said Leicester City could go into the new year top of the Premier League table they would have been roundly ridiculed. However, after losing top spot on Monday evening after Arsenal's 2-0 defeat of Bournemouth that could still happen if Claudio Ranieri's side beat Manchester City at King Power Stadium. The match starts at 7.45pm.

What are the managers are saying?
"You know my idea about this [the title] – we are dreaming," said Ranieri. "We are in good condition and in a good position with 38 points.
"Now we can continue, but I want to see my players enjoy it. I don't know why we were so nervous at the beginning. Why?
"Play football, don't worry. If you lose, lose. That's it. We have the time."
Manuel Pellegrini, whose City side moved within three points of Leicester by beating Sunderland 4-1 on Saturday, meanwhile, said: "Before that they beat Chelsea and drew against [Manchester] United.
"We must consider Leicester not thinking that they lost on Saturday and could collapse, but as a team that will have options to be fighting for the title until the end. With that mentality we must try to play the game.
"They are top of the table because they deserve to be. They have important players in a very good moment with high performance."
Leicester's remarkable rise has been fuelled by the form of attack duo Jamie Vardy and Riyad Mahrez. Vardy was the competition's leading scorer with 15 goals after 18 games with Mahrez just two behind. In addition Mahrez had weighed in with seven assists and Vardy three.
Yet while they may provide a lot of the spark for Claudio Ranieri's side, Pellegrini is aware there is much more to the team.
The Chilean said: "Maybe both of them are in a very good performance but I don't think they could do it if the complete team was not performing well. They are important players but we must think a lot of different things and not just two players.
"We must think about Leicester as a team and hope if we repeat the performance we did on Saturday we can beat them – but it will be a very tough game."
Mike Whalley's prediction
Manchester City ought to be feeling optimistic after Boxing day's results all went their way, but they have not won away in the Premier League since Sept 12 and are once again without influential captain Vincent Kompany because of injury. Leicester perhaps have a point to prove after an under-par display in defeat at Liverpool. Ranieri's side have been magnificent up until Christmas; the challenge now is to maintain their momentum.
Prediction: 1-2

Team news and possible starting XIs
Leicester (4-4-2): Schmeichel; Simpson, Morgan, Huth, Fuchs; Mahrez, King, Kante, Dyer; Vardy, Ulloa.
Out: James (fitness), Schlupp (hamstring).
Tests: Drinkwater (hamstring), Vardy (illness).
Manchester City (4-2-3-1): Hart; Zabaleta, Otamendi, Mangala, Clichy; Fernandinho, Delph; De Bruyne, Toure, Silva; Aguero.
Out: Kompany (calf), Nasri (hamstring).
Referee: Craig Pawson (South Yorkshire).
Stat: City are unbeaten in eight games against Leicester.
